I have a large crock that I think may have been used to make pickles or kraut, not sure. It is a 8 gal crock from Acorn Wares out of Huntingburg, Indiana. Would like to know if it's worth anything?

I hope that it says Uhl pottery on the acorn wares stamp, if it does it is from 1900-1920 and sells for $60 to $150. If it is in less than perfect condition the price is lower.

If it does not say Uhl on the acorn mark it is probably a reproduction.
